Learning Objectives
Indicator: 1.2.2.LI.1 - Explore features of selected modelling, programming and simulation tools useful for the design of robots.
By the end of the lesson, learners can:
- Identify at least three categories of tools used in robot design: modelling tools, programming IDEs, and simulation platforms.
- Describe the main features of one modelling tool (for example, Tinkercad or Fusion 360) and one simulation tool (for example, VEXcode VR or CoppeliaSim).
- Match common robot design tasks (drawing a part, writing control code, testing a movement sequence) to the correct tool category.
- Work in mixed-ability groups to explore and demonstrate at least two features of an installed robot design tool on a computer.
- Reflect on the advantages of using virtual tools before building a physical robot, giving at least one reason why simulation saves time and money.

Exemplars (from the NaCCA curriculum)
Experiential Learning: Guide learners in installing robot design, programming, and simulation tools. With the help of online learning tutorials, learners familiarise themselves with the features of these tools. Assessment (1.2.2.AS.1). The document marks these depth-of-knowledge levels for this indicator: Level 1 Recall; Level 2 Skills of conceptual understanding; Level 4 Extended critical thinking and reasoning. Teaching and Learning Resources: - Design and Simulation tools - Programming IDEs - Online Resources - Robot Building Instruction guide - Computers
